Hey that's great news!
However, it sounds like maybe you've misunderstood the meaning of those settings?
In the US in particular, ISPs can deliver only a modem, and the end user supplies their own router. Conversely, you could put an ISP supplied router into bridge mode.
I believe you have a router from your ISP Virgin, no? If so, then you're behind a firewall and router (unless you've had it placed into bridge mode)
If you choose the setting to connect directly to your modem, the AP acts as a router and assigns a different subnet.
(if I'm wrong and you weren't behind a router or it was in bridge mode I apologize, but want to make that bit clear for others)

Hi Adrian,
Thanks for your response.
Can you check if both the ports on the router where the APs are connected are in bridged mode.
In order for multiple devices to be added to the same site, they need to be on the same vlan so that they are able to discover each other.
